How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Custer?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Custer Studio Apartments | $1,110 | $925 | $1,450 |
| Custer 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,198 | $490 | $1,550 |
| Custer 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,389 | $593 | $2,295 |
| Custer 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,398 | $679 | $1,755 |
| Custer 4 Bedroom Apartments | $665 | $555 | $805 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Custer
How much are Studio apartments in Custer?
There are currently 3 Studio Apartments in Custer with rent ranges from $533 to $1,450 with an average price of $1,491.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Custer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Custer ranges from $490 to $1,550 with an average monthly rent of $1,198.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Custer c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Custer range from $593 to $2,295.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,389.
How expensive are Custer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 11 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Custer on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$679 to $1,755 - averaging $1,398 for the location.
